    Permanent magnets are not the same as electromagnets. Coils of wire with electricity running through them make up electromagnets. An electromagnet's wire coils act like magnets when an electric current flows through them because moving charges produce magnetic fields.

According to Le Chatelier's principle, some factors like pressure, temperature, concentration can affect the equilibrium of the reaction. If the factors that affects the equilibrium are changed, the equilibrium will shift in the same direction of the effects caused by these changes. As a result, the changes would be nullified.

In the reaction N2(g) + O2(g) < -- > 2 NO(g), as the reactants and products have the same number of moles, the pressure has no effect on them. Even if we increase or decrease the pressure, the equilibrium remains the same as the change in pressure doesn’t cause any effects on the reaction.

Generally, When we write Newton's Second Law and Newton's Gravitational Law on the satellite (which has a mass of m and is undergoing an acceleration of a), which is circling Earth (which has a mass of M), and we use r to represent the distance between their centers, we get the following equation:

[tex]F=m a=\frac{G M m}{r^2}[/tex]

Since this acceleration is centripetal, we can write:

[tex]\frac{v^2}{r}=a=\frac{G M}{r^2}[/tex]

So we have:

[tex]v^2=\frac{G M}{r}[/tex]

This distance r is equal to the sum of Earth's radius R and the satellite's height h (r=R+h)$, therefore for our values, we get (in standard international format):
